Ingredients

Ingredient Amount
Whole Eggs 2 large
Fresh Red Chili Pepper (chopped) 1, small
Coconut Cream 2 tablespoons
Fresh Parsley (chopped) 1 tablespoon
Salt to taste As desired

Directions

  1. Preheat Your Oven
    Begin by preheating your oven to 390°F (200°C). This will ensure that your soufflé bakes evenly and achieves a perfect rise.

  2. Prepare the Soufflé Dishes
    Lightly butter two soufflé dishes to prevent sticking and help the soufflé rise beautifully.

  3. Blend the Ingredients
    Add all of the ingredients — eggs, chopped chili pepper, coconut cream, parsley, and salt — to a blender. Blend until smooth and well combined. The coconut cream adds a rich texture, while the fresh chili pepper and parsley provide a bright, flavorful kick.

  4. Divide the Batter
    Pour the soufflé batter evenly into the prepared dishes. This recipe yields enough to fill two individual-sized soufflé dishes, perfect for serving 5 guests.

  5. Bake
    Place the soufflé dishes in the oven and bake for 6 minutes. Keep an eye on the soufflé as it bakes — it should rise slightly and turn golden around the edges.

  6. Serve and Enjoy
    Once done, remove the soufflé from the oven. Serve immediately, and enjoy this delightful, elegant dish!

Additional Advice

  • For an added twist, try sprinkling a bit of grated cheese on top before baking for a more indulgent, cheesy soufflé.
  • If you prefer a milder flavor, you can reduce the amount of chili pepper or omit it entirely, though the heat gives a pleasant contrast to the rich coconut cream.
  • Fresh herbs like cilantro or basil can also be used in place of parsley to create unique variations of this dish.
